Unseasonal rainfall: Uttar Pradesh CM Yogi Adityanath orders crop surveys and swift farmer compensation

Uttar Pradesh Chief Minister Yogi Adityanath on Saturday asked officials to support farmers hit by persistent unseasonal rain. Adityanath ordered quick action on complaints and directed teams to reduce losses. The chief minister also warned that delays or carelessness in relief work would not be accepted.

According to an official statement, Adityanath requested district magistrates to send reports on the latest rain spell. The instruction covered several districts that saw fresh showers. Adityanath said officials must track damage to standing and harvested crops and address farmers’ issues without waiting.
Uttar Pradesh rainfall impact: directions to officials and compensation
Adityanath told officers to stay alert and begin an immediate review of crop losses. The revenue and agriculture departments must work with insurance companies for field checks. The teams were asked to complete joint surveys and submit reports fast. The purpose is to enable early compensation for affected farmers.
The chief minister said help must reach people quickly during difficult conditions. Adityanath added that continuous rainfall is harming crops that are still in fields. District officials were told to remain on the ground and confirm facts directly. Adityanath also insisted that relief should not be held up at any level.
Adityanath directed that compensation for deaths, injuries, or livestock loss must be paid within 24 hours. The statement said Adityanath cautioned officials against any negligence. Adityanath also asked officers to make every possible effort to limit the weather’s effect on farmers and rural families.
Uttar Pradesh rainfall impact: crop insurance, helpline and reporting window
Farmers were advised to inform the local administration about crop damage. Farmers who insured crops can file complaints within 72 hours. The toll-free number is 14447. The statement said harvested crops kept in fields stay covered under insurance for up to 14 days.
Uttar Pradesh rainfall impact: IMD readings and forecast for Lucknow and other cities
Several districts recorded rainfall on Saturday, the weather department said. Lucknow logged a maximum temperature of 35.6 degrees Celsius, which was slightly below normal. The minimum was 22.2 degrees Celsius, above normal. Lucknow received 16 mm of rain during the day.
The weather office predicted rain or thundershowers in Lucknow and nearby areas on Saturday night. It also forecast a partly cloudy sky on Sunday. Temperatures may stay near 33 degrees Celsius for the maximum. The minimum may remain close to 20 degrees Celsius.
The state forecast said rain or thundershowers were very likely at isolated places in Uttar Pradesh. It also carried a warning for thunderstorms with lightning in eastern parts. Rainfall was also reported in Kanpur at 21.4 mm and in Jhansi at 6.3 mm, officials said.
